Bought it in January this year.
Changed oil, brake pads, Apex springs, Sachs clutch, Goodridge brakelines, OMP 350mm wheel. All by myself
Fixing headlight for the APK (MOT) plus home depot lip
Tokico HTS, Trd 6k rear, GC 7k front
Front coilover convertion. Thanks to Mux for the HTS spacers.
As it is now:
Went for a driftday last sunday....oops:
My LSD is gone...ordering a Cusco MZ through Speed industries.
More on the to do list:
Wheels!!! Some 14x9 or 15x9... actually 15x8, check!
Good tires for the front. Toyo T1-R check
Rca's. coming soon
Prothane bushings. check
Make brackets for the bucket seat.
A nice zenki look front lip and some skirts.
Update!!!
Cusco 2way LSD.
Prothane bushings (only at the 4link, no time to do the rest yet)
Tein camber plates
New shifter (old one was broken in half, that's why it was so short)
Compomotive ML wheels 15x8 -12(front) -20(rear)
Link
Ok so the vid is actually quite bad....that was on a narrow road.
540 to the other side, then 180 back to the beginning
Waiting on a lateral rod and RCA's to fix the suspension geometry.
Then have to change the remaining bushings and that's about it.
Well..I'm pretty broke as well...so no more parts till next year I think..haha

looking good mate!
Don't forget to shorten those bumpstops at the rear between your springs. With those shortstokes and the bumpstops at stock lengt it is not the damper who damps.
